Japan: Tokyo Steel raises scrap purchase prices again

  • Tokyo Steel has hiked scrap purchase price for the fourth time this week.
  • The steelmaker has raised bids by JPY 500/t ($4) for the Tahara unit from 23 Oct.
  • Post-revision, the company’s bid price for H2 scrap stands at JPY 59,000/t ($518) for Tahara, prices for other plants remain unchanged.
  • Limited offers on chances of further price hike is triggering the continuous rise.
